5 Lent Year A 2017 During Lent, the Gloria is not sung. It is appropriate to place more emphasis on the Penitential Act, so you might consider singing 'Lord have mercy' or 'Kyrie Eleison'. Ps 51 Have Mercy on Us, Lord, Ps 91 When I am Troubled and Ps 130 Out of the Depths are the common psalms for Lent and may be used at any liturgy during the season. For the Gospel Acclamation, 'Praise to you, O Christ our Saviour' is suggested (AOV 28: refrain only). To emphasis the solemnity of the season, 'Our Father' may be sung; the plainchant setting is recommended, unaccompanied. In keeping with the austerity of the season, silence may be observed after communion, or the Recessional hymn may be replaced by silence.
